This week’s recipe is a fast, filling, and easy dinner for the whole family.
INGREDIENTS:
2 Tablespoons Extra-virgin Olive Oil, or avocado oil
1 Medium Onion, diced
2-3 Garlic Cloves, minced
1.5 pound Lean Ground Beef
1½ Cup Cooked White Rice
14.5 ounces Diced Tomatoes, one can
1 Tablespoon Tomato Paste
1 Teaspoon Dried Oregano
1 teaspoon Paprika
Kosher salt and pepper, to taste
8 Large Bell Peppers, top and core removed
1 Cup Shredded Cheddar Jack Cheese
freshly chopped parsley , for garnish
DIRECTIONS:
1. Preheat your oven to 375 F and place the peppers cut side up into a baking dish or a rimmed tray.
2. Heat Extra-virgin Olive Oil in a large pan over medium heat. Sauté onion until softens, then stir in garlic and cook for about 1 minute more.
3. Add Lean Ground Beef and cook until no longer pink, breaking up meat with a wooden spoon for 5-6 minutes. Stir in cooked rice, can of diced tomatoes, tomato paste, dried oregano, and paprika.
4. Cook until sauce is slightly reduced, about 4-5 minutes. Taste and season with salt and pepper as needed.
5. Stuff each pepper with beef mixture and bake until the peppers are mostly tender. About 10-12 minutes.
6. Sprinkle with 1 Cup Shredded Cheddar Jack Cheese evenly over each pepper and bake for 5-7 minutes more. Garnish with freshly chopped parsley before serving.
